Selecting the Right Dried Lavender for Your Arrangement

When selecting the right dried lavender for arrangements, one must consider its variety and quality. There are numerous types of lavender, each offering different hues and scents. French lavender is popular for its vibrant purple color, while English lavender is known for its distinct aroma. Studies indicate that the fragrance of dried lavender can improve mood and promote relaxation, making it a favorite in home decor.

The texture of dried lavender is also a crucial factor. When combined with silk flowers, the lavender should create a balance of visual interest and aroma. A 2022 survey from the Floral Industry Association found that 70% of consumers prefer textured arrangements. A mix of smooth silk flowers with the rustic feel of dried lavender can enhance the overall appeal. Ensure the lavender is properly dried and not brittle; this affects both the arrangement's longevity and aesthetic.

Incorporating dried lavender involves trial and error. The right proportion is key. Too much lavender can overwhelm the silk flowers, while too little may get lost in the arrangement. Take time to experiment with different techniques, such as clustering or scattering the lavender throughout the design. Choosing Complementary Silk Flower Types

When mixing dried lavender with silk flowers, choosing the right complementary types is essential. Lavender's soft purple hues pair well with white or cream silk blooms. Consider options like peonies or roses that evoke a sense of romance. The gentle texture of silk flowers can enhance the rustic charm of dried lavender. Together, they create a soothing arrangement.

Additionally, think about using brighter colors for contrast. Yellow or deep purple silk flowers can add vibrancy. These choices can make the arrangement more eye-catching. However, balance is vital. Too many bold colors may overpower the subtle beauty of lavender. Strive for harmony while allowing each element to shine.

Experiment with different heights and shapes. Tall sunflowers can provide vertical interest, while smaller daisies offer dimension. Reflect on how these combinations resonate with your space. Caring for Your Silk Flower and Dried Lavender Arrangements

Caring for your silk flower and dried lavender arrangements can seem daunting. However, with a few practical practices, you can maintain their beauty. Regular dusting is crucial. Use a soft cloth or a feather duster. This prevents dirt buildup and keeps colors vibrant. For silk flowers, a gentle wash with a mild soap solution can refresh their appearance.

Watering is unnecessary for silk flowers, but dried lavender needs some attention. Keep lavender away from direct sunlight. It can fade and lose its fragrance. To preserve the scent, store unused lavender in a cool, dark place. Consider using a clear spray on the dried flowers, which helps in maintaining their form without overpowering the scent.

Arrangements are delicate. Sometimes, dried lavender can shed its buds, creating a mess. Don’t panic. Simply gather the fallen pieces and reinsert them into the arrangement.
